Output 58de633b3a4088660061c01384b20d4fc835fa1a8da7b70ee2add00ea66368ec:0

value
24414
script pubkey
OP_0 OP_PUSHBYTES_32 0adf4bb60c285294ec01fdc514c074c3a6a6d19d89ae7d6aa2aed881140819c4
address
bc1qpt05hdsv9pfffmqplhz3fsr5cwn2d5va3xh8664z4mvgz9qgr8zqhr84kf
transaction
58de633b3a4088660061c01384b20d4fc835fa1a8da7b70ee2add00ea66368ec
spent
true